Join Council Member Jennie Robinson and the City of Huntsville's Operation Green Team on Saturday, April 13 for the District 3 Spring Cleanup. The Solid Waste Disposal Authority of Huntsville and Clean Harbors will be on site collecting: household hazardous waste including old paint, computers, televisions, car batteries, used motor oil, lawn care chemicals and household […]

The City of Huntsville, Alabama, Department of Parking & Public Transit, will accept public comments at the April 25 City Council Meeting on the department's application to the Alabama Department of Transportation for a federal capital funding grant under Section 5310 of the Federal Transit Act, 49 U.S.C., Chapter 53, United States Code financial assistance, […]
The Huntsville City Council will hold a Special Meeting and Public Hearing on Monday, April 25, at 5 p.m. in the Council Chambers. Council Members will discuss plans to reaffirm 15.5 mills of school property tax. City Council Notice of Public Hearing
